Ultimate Track Car Challenge! The ultimate track car challenge is a event put on by Grassroot Motorsports and you can participate by an "invite only". In the challenge there are only two catagories:

1.) Shop Prepared Track Car

2.) Do-it-yourself-ers

In each catagory there are two classes:

1.) Varsity

2.) Junior

I would be going under the "Do-it-yourself-ers" and would run under "Varsity" as required in the rules since it is a forced induction vehicle.

On track, lap times are all that really matter.This simple concept forms the basis of the Hankook Ultimate Track Car Challenge Presented by Grassroots Motorsports where a wide variety of track cars square off in a NASA Time Trial format to determine once and for all who’s fastest.



CARDOMAIN wrote: This year, the showdown will go on at Buttonwillow Raceway Park on June 8. The deadline to apply for entry is May 1, 2008.


About my car:

1997 9000 Aero. 476WHP. Two door conversion, GT35R turbo, standalone EMS, and many other supporting modifications. Before this event I will be adding a full roll cage, new harnesses, (i hate my old ones) and my big brake kit from speedparts.
